Solution for 56=7p+7p equation:



56=7p+7p
We move all terms to the left:
56-(7p+7p)=0
We add all the numbers together, and all the variables
-(+14p)+56=0
We get rid of parentheses
-14p+56=0
We move all terms containing p to the left, all other terms to the right
-14p=-56
p=-56/-14
p=+4
